Louis Cohen
(Born
Louis Kushner
alias
“Louis Kerzner” January 1, 1904 ? January 28, 1939) was a New York mobster who murdered labor racketeer
"Kid Dropper" Nathan Kaplan
and was an associate of labor racketeer
Louis "Lepke" Buchalter
.
[1]
He was killed along with
Isadore Friedman
, another Buchalter associate, who was believed to be an informant. It is not known whether Cohen was murdered for being a potential informant or whether he was accidentally killed during the shooting that was supposed to target Friedman.
Biography
[
edit
]
Born
Louis Kushner aka Kerzner
, Cohen was a minor criminal in the employ of racketeer
Jacob "Little Augie" Orgen
when he was hired by lieutenants Louis Buchalter,
Jacob "Gurrah" Shapiro
and
Jack "Legs" Diamond
to murder rival mobster Nathan Kaplan. He later killed him while under police escort outside the Essex Market Court House in lower Manhattan on August 28, 1923. Immediately arrested by police, he was subsequently convicted of Dropper's murder and sentenced to 20 years to life imprisonment at
Sing Sing Prison
.
[2]
Released on parole in 1937, he was gunned down on January 28, 1939.
